Output e5b59015c415f55bf0c6813470180b3a5b9c564df221ab571c1ca11cdfa498a3:1

value
668285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ae791cbf4ac6d50e881b5fe3253c060368f3907 OP_EQUAL
address
3EMUakNQftH7qcrKf951ncQcijb3HDYcJU
transaction
e5b59015c415f55bf0c6813470180b3a5b9c564df221ab571c1ca11cdfa498a3
spent
true